Phillies Beat Blue Jays 7-6 in 12 Innings, Avoid Sweep

The Philadelphia Phillies secured a dramatic 7-6 victory over the Toronto Blue Jays in a thrilling contest that extended into the 12th inning. Kyle Schwarber was a standout performer for the Phillies, contributing two crucial home runs that kept his team in contention.

The decisive moment arrived in the extra innings when Derek Hill stepped up to the plate. Hill delivered a clutch RBI single with the bases loaded, sealing the hard-fought win for Philadelphia.

This significant victory allowed the Phillies to avoid a three-game series sweep, demonstrating their resilience. The team's ability to perform under pressure was evident throughout the extended game.
